    You can update your quantmod package to the development version that addresses this issue using this command in R:ĭevtools::install_github(“joshuaulrich/quantmod”, ref=”157_yahoo_502″) Users of the excellent R package quantmod however are in luck! The package’s author, Joshua Ulrich, has already addressed the change in a development version of quantmod. No doubt this is a huge source of frustration, as many backtesting and trading scripts that relied on such data will no longer work. Specifically, Yahoo Finance switched from HTTP to HTTPS and changed the data download URLs. Recently, Yahoo Finance – a popular source of free end-of-day price data – made some changes to their server which wreaked a little havoc on anyone relying on it for their algos or simulations.
